基于TMS320F28335的单相逆变器双闭环控制程序
2025-08-18 01:23:15作者:魏侃纯Zoe
适用场景
基于TMS320F28335的单相逆变器双闭环控制程序是一款专为电力电子控制系统设计的高效解决方案。它适用于以下场景:
- 单相逆变器开发:适用于需要高精度电压和电流控制的单相逆变器系统。
- 电力电子实验:为高校实验室或企业研发团队提供可靠的实验平台。
- 工业应用:可用于UPS、太阳能逆变器等工业电力设备中,提升系统稳定性和响应速度。
适配系统与环境配置要求
为了确保程序的高效运行,建议满足以下系统与环境配置要求:
-
硬件要求:
- 主控芯片:TMS320F28335 DSP。
- 外围电路:包括PWM驱动模块、电压电流采样模块等。
- 电源模块:稳定的直流电源输入。
-
软件要求:
- 开发环境:支持TMS320F28335的集成开发环境(如CCS)。
- 编译工具:兼容C语言的编译器。
- 调试工具:支持实时调试的仿真器。
-
其他要求:
- 熟悉DSP编程及电力电子控制算法。
- 具备基本的电路调试能力。
资源使用教程
-
程序下载与导入:
- 将程序文件下载至本地,并通过开发环境导入项目。
- 检查项目配置,确保与硬件匹配。
-
参数配置:
- 根据实际需求调整双闭环控制参数(如PI调节器的比例和积分系数)。
- 配置PWM频率和死区时间。
-
编译与烧录:
- 编译程序并生成可执行文件。
- 通过仿真器将程序烧录至TMS320F28335芯片。
-
调试与优化:
- 运行程序,观察输出波形。
- 根据实际效果优化控制参数。
常见问题及解决办法
-
程序无法编译:
- 检查开发环境和编译器是否配置正确。
- 确保所有依赖文件已正确导入。
-
输出波形异常:
- 检查硬件连接是否正常。
- 重新校准采样模块的零点和增益。
-
系统响应速度慢:
- 优化控制算法参数,尤其是PI调节器的参数。
- 检查PWM频率是否设置合理。
-
芯片发热严重:
- 检查电源模块是否稳定。
- 确保散热措施到位。
通过以上步骤和解决方案,您可以快速上手并高效利用这一资源,为您的单相逆变器项目提供强大的技术支持。